If you fly 5 times per year, you will barely make silver elite level. If you don't make it, the upgrade issue isn't important.
Do you have a favor airline. Some love AA, some hAAte it. Ditto the other airlines.
If you don't mind connections or if you are flying from LaGuardia, US Airways has a 20,ooo domestic award versus the others' 25K. Delta doesn't require a Saturday night stay for domestic awards. Jet Blue might have the lowest fares. Many forget about Midwest Express which has extra wide seating. Delta doesn't allow upgrades on cheap tickets.
Alaska Airlines ff plan isn't any good for those wanting upgrades or for those with high elite status. However, you can get miles from American, Continental, Northwest, KLM, British Airways, etc.
